Actress
and politician Khushbu Sundar's daughter, Anandita, recently opened up about being trolled from a young age. The daughter of Khushbu and Sundar C revealed that people initially criticised her for being chubby and later speculated that she had taken Ozempic and Mounjaro for weight loss. On a podcast, Anandita shared that she and her sister Avantika were always chubby kids; however, they became obese as they grew up. Both sisters eventually realised that, due to their health issues, they should lose weight to stay fit.
